Output 70d17353638200bcebe16b107badb0c66abcc25ce958c4f0f1a43240b74153f8:0

value
89720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 457ae17bcba3156d0d7dfeccf16b277006b3369b OP_EQUAL
address
382PkgpcYuCbnKGJEpkyyy6hW7aEypBRZB
transaction
70d17353638200bcebe16b107badb0c66abcc25ce958c4f0f1a43240b74153f8
confirmations
42305
spent
false

1 Sat Range